    Meet the finalists of the third Automotive Awards For Excellence Gala by The Diplomat-Bucharest

    Published on

    Automotive Today powered by The Diplomat – Bucharest organizes tomorrow the third edition of the Automotive Awards for Excellence Gala. The winners of each category will be announced during the online event that will take place on November 24, 18:00 – 18:40.
